Abstract: We draw attention to a comparative analysis of the provisions on criminal liability of the legal person, an institution included both in the New Penal Code and in the Old Criminal Code. Thus, we draw attention to a remark that needs to be considered for an improvement in the content of the institution of criminal liability of moral persons, namely that in the New Code the legislature chose to group all these provisions into a single title of the general party Title IV) as opposed to C.pen in 1968 where the provisions relating to this liability were spread across the various headings of the Code, which were more numerous
